John Griffin

John Griffin is one of Australia’s most experienced government relations and political strategy advisers and is highly sought after in both the corporate and political spheres.

John was a long standing Director at Barton Deakin, assisting clients to engage well with the Victorian, South Australian and Tasmanian Liberal state governments and Federal Coalition Government, from 2011 to 2022.

As Special Counsel at Barton Deakin, John’s extensive experience remains available to Barton Deakin and our clients.

Born and raised in Adelaide, John has more than 35 years’ experience as an adviser to Coalition governments and oppositions in South Australia, Canberra and Victoria. In the federal political arena he served as Legislative Assistant to Senator Robert Hill, Senior Private Secretary to John Howard during his first period as Opposition Leader, Parliamentary and Policy Consultant to the Liberal Party Federal Secretariat and as Senior Private Secretary to Dr John Hewson.

After working on the Victorian Coalition’s successful 1992 state election campaign, John was appointed Chief of Staff to Victorian Premier Jeff Kennett and served in that position for five years, including securing Jeff Kennett’s successful 1996 re-election campaign.

Since 1997, including at Barton Deakin, John has been a successful government relations and issues management adviser to a range of Australian and international corporations. He has also advised government agencies and private sector companies in the United States, Singapore, the United Arab Emirates and the Kingdom of Bahrain.

John continues to assist the Liberal and National Parties on state and federal election campaigns as a senior political strategist and campaign adviser.
